Our Professional Coating Services

Comprehensive surface treatment and coating solutions engineered to maximize component life, performance, and corrosion resistance.

Boronizing (Boriding)

High-performance diffusion coating that infuses boron into metal surfaces, achieving RC75+ hardness—harder than tungsten carbide—to protect against erosion, wear, and corrosion in the most demanding industrial environments.

Aluminizing (Calorizing)

Cost-effective corrosion resistance process that protects critical components against high-temperature oxidation and corrosion, extending service life in oil production, petrochemical, aerospace, and heat exchanger applications.

PVD Coatings

Versatile Physical Vapor Deposition coatings—including CRN, TIN, AL-N, and ZRN—customized to deliver optimal wear resistance, corrosion protection, and thermal conductivity for each component's unique challenges.

Thermal Diffusion Coatings

High-temperature metallurgical coatings formulated with on-site powder mixes to create synergistic protective alloys that outperform conventional surface treatments in wear and corrosion resistance.

IonPlasma Nitriding

Cutting-edge surface hardening technology that introduces nitrogen into metal components to deliver unparalleled wear resistance and extended lifespan for gears, shafts, and critical industrial parts.

Heat Treatment

Tailored thermal processes—including annealing, quenching, tempering, and case hardening—that optimize mechanical properties, relieve stress, and enhance the durability and strength of metal components.

What does coating mean?

In an industrial context, coating refers to applying a protective or functional layer to the surface of a component to enhance its properties. This can include improving hardness, wear resistance, corrosion resistance, or thermal performance. Coatings may be applied through physical processes like PVD, chemical diffusion like boronizing or aluminizing, or thermal methods—each creating a bond that extends the component's operational life.
